How can I form a corporation in Nevada?
There are several ways you can go about filing your Nevada corporation.
The first, is the more expensive. You could contact an attorney who can draft the proper paperwork and get that filed at the Secretary of State’s office for you. This is the most pricey method, however it is the easiest as well.
Second, you could contact a corporate service company. These are non-attorney companies that specialize in assisting people with incorporation filings. They are much cheaper than attorneys and are very familiar with the procedures. In fact, most attorneys outsource their filings to these companies. Lastly, you could obtain the documents yourself and mail them in. This process is slightly less than option 2, however you run the risk of your fiing being rejected and having to be resubmitted. This can end up costing more. Additionally, you have to wait for the mail, of which mail filings aren’t processed as quickly as those that are walked into the Secretary of State’s office.
